What the numbers say

A 2015 Mini Cooper still asks 72% of what a 2020 one does — that's how much value it holds after 5 years. Among 72 sedans we price, that ranks #8, above the 54% class median. The steepest single-year drop comes at year 6 (−53.1%). Mileage costs it 63%: the same car reads 100k–150k instead of Under 40k miles. Calculated from 28 listings.

Trade-in, private-party & dealer price

Every Mini Cooper has three prices. Our low–median–high range maps to what a dealer pays you, what you'd get selling it yourself, and what a lot charges — compare with current used-market prices across all models.

For a 2020 Mini Cooper: a dealer trade-in offer is around $14,500, selling private-party nets about $17,777, and a lot asks near $18,998 — a $4,498 spread on the same car.

How is this calculated?

ForCar aggregates real asking prices for the Mini Cooper from current US listings into the low (10th percentile), median and high (90th percentile) price per model year.

Which Mini Cooper year is the best value?

See the value-by-year table and depreciation above — older years cost less but the newest years hold value best. The sweet spot is usually a few years old, where the steepest depreciation has already happened.
